Output 43613ebf91c1c80a6bcbbfd96baaff750917d4b180c464919224d1ba76d2d3f5:174

value
141087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ee1196e47d331eb5312a6cb86933fa82267360ea OP_EQUAL
address
3PPopLKpMBbv2Qw2LnsMNePVpncH3hmzem
transaction
43613ebf91c1c80a6bcbbfd96baaff750917d4b180c464919224d1ba76d2d3f5
confirmations
338447
spent
true